Minutes — Management Meeting, Lease Renegotiation

Prepared for incoming director Helena Crosthwaite.

Attendees reviewed the renegotiation of the Bramleigh Tower lease. Facilities reported the landlord, Odeston Holdings, offered a five-year extension with a 9% uplift; our counter proposes 4% plus a fit-out allowance. Legal flagged the early-exit clause as weak. Action: Finance to model a relocation scenario to the Welford site by month-end. The confidential strategic note on our position is recorded below.

board note of kadug-tawig: Only 5 of the 100 pilot accounts renewed Oliath, so a churn review is set for April 15.

Note for reviewers on the Pipewrench FD leak: the nightly job on runner pool B keeps dying with "too many open files" around test 4k. We traced it to the mock Harrowgate client not closing sockets when a fixture panics mid-setup. The fix wraps the dialer in a tracked closer; please eyeball the defer ordering. Repro is deterministic on the build pinned below.

build token for fajop-kageg: htk14_a2d40227103e0f

## Account recovery — Pinwheel log-sampling service

For the weekly eng sync: the Pinwheel sampler, which throttles logs from the notoriously chatty Larkspur service, runs under a dedicated service account. If that account gets disabled — usually after a credential rotation misfire — sampling stops and Larkspur floods the aggregator within minutes. Re-enable via the Ops console's recovery flow and restart the sampler pods. When the console prompts for recovery credentials, supply the passphrase noted below.

unlock words, yajep-tagaf: aldeth-ralok-quenath-gilael-norir-kaseth-oliox-fraeth-kelmir

## Deployment

Fernkit components publish on merge to main. Versions follow strict semver; breaking changes require a major bump and a migration note in the changelog. Consumers pin minor versions — never float majors. The release bot tags, builds, and pushes to the internal registry automatically. Do not publish manually. Rollbacks are done by re-tagging, not deleting. The registry and release settings the bot relies on are listed below.

service settings:
[kelax]
team = caswyn
access_code = ac_c41040
owner = briius.praix
host = kelax.qirvanlabs.corp
port = 9200
peer = sormir.halixhq.internal
salt = f8d36025
pin = 3766